Jurgen Klopp seems happy with his Liverpool squad meaning new signings are unlikely with less than two weeks remaining in the window.

The Reds are currently top of the Premier League table with Klopp strengthening his squad significantly in the summer. Alisson Becker settled into life instantly and already looks like a bargain with Xherdan Shaqiri also becoming a key player for the German. With Fabinho now becoming the player we saw at Monaco, Klopp still has Naby Keita to unleash in the second half of the campaign.

Liverpool sold Dominic Solanke to Bournemouth for £19m earlier in the window but transfer spending is likely to wait until the summer. According to reports via the Evening Standard, Klopp still wants to sign a creative attacking midfielder after missing out on Nabil Fekir in the summer. One man he should target is Real Madrid maestro – Isco. Valued at £67.5m by Transfermarkt, the Spaniard has blossomed into one of the finest playmakers in world football since joining the club from Malaga in 2013. Isco was highly regarded by Zinedine Zidane but has struggled for game time since the Frenchman departed the club. The 26-year-old has started just five games in La Liga this season and reports via CalcioMercato suggest his career at Madrid is hanging in the balance.

Isco is perfectly suited to the 4-2-3-1 system that Klopp has often utilised during Liverpool’s title challenge so far making him the perfect summer addition. The Spain international would be adored by the Kop – a far cry from his current situation after being booed by his own fans during Real Madrid’s defeat to CSKA Moscow. His creative ability would make Liverpool’s attack even more frightening – alongside the likes of Mohamed Salah and Sadio Mane – Isco would thrive.

Approaching the prime of his career, landing the out-of-favour star should be a priority.
